Fenerbahçe secured a 3-1 victory over İstanbul Başakşehir on Saturday during Matchday 32 of the Turkish Süper Lig [1].
The result is critical for Fenerbahçe as it maintains their position in the title race and boosts their efforts to secure a spot in the Champions League [1].
Anderson Talisca led the offensive effort for Fenerbahçe by scoring a hat-trick in the contest [1]. The victory comes at a pivotal stage of the season as the league enters its final stretch. The final score of 3-1 [1] reflects a decisive performance that puts pressure on other top contenders in the standings.
This match took place on May 2, 2026 [1]. The win allows Fenerbahçe to maintain momentum heading into the remaining fixtures of the campaign. While İstanbul Başakşehir attempted to mount a comeback, the defensive line of Fenerbahçe held firm to ensure the three points remained with the home side.
